Piparthara
Piparthara is a village located in Faridpur tehsil of Bareilly district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Faridpur (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Bareilly. As per 2009 stats, Piparthara village is also a gram panchayat.

About Piparthara
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Piparthara is 130955. The village spans a total geographical area of 206.6 hectares. Bareilly is nearest town to Piparthara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 15km away.

Population of Piparthara
According to the 2011 Census, Piparthara has a total population of about 2,233, with approximately 1,196 males and 1,037 females. The sex ratio is around 867 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 376 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 889 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population includes 1 person. The overall literacy rate is approximately 33.14%, with male literacy at about 41.47% and female literacy near 23.53%. There are around 382 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Piparthara's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,233 | 1,196 | 1,037 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 376 | 190 | 186 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 889 | 492 | 397 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 1 | N/A | 1 |
Literate Population | 740 | 496 | 244 |
Illiterate Population | 1,493 | 700 | 793 |
Connectivity of Piparthara
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Piparthara. As per the 2011 stats, Piparthara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
